The below graph shows the average semi-detached house price in the Gloucester local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 15 ARMSCROFT ROAD sales from February 2001 and March 2012 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the February 2001 sale was for 55%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 55% above the HPI over time, until the March 2012 sale, where it falls to 41% above the HPI. The line then continues to track at 41% above the HPI.

What might 15 ARMSCROFT ROAD be worth now?

15 ARMSCROFT ROAD might now be worth an estimated £393,405.

This is based on house price inflation of 102.8%, between March 2012 and December 2024, for semi-detached houses, in the Gloucester local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 102.8%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 15 ARMSCROFT ROAD of £194,000 on 23rd March 2012. For the value to have increased from £194,000 to £393,405 over the eleven years and three months to December 2024,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 15 ARMSCROFT ROAD has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the Gloucester local authority area.
  • The March 2012 sale price of £194,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 15 ARMSCROFT ROAD has not materially changed since March 2012.
